Syngenta names #RootedInAg finalists

Online voting ends Sept. 15, and the grand prize winner will be announced in October.


GREENSBORO, N.C. – Syngenta announced today the five finalists in its #RootedinAg contest. These finalists, who will each receive a mini touch-screen tablet and leather case, will now compete for the grand prize – a $500 gift card, plus a $1,000 donation to the winner’s favorite local charity or civic organization. The winner also will be featured in an upcoming issue of Thrive magazine. The competition, which began in April, invited growers and other ag professionals to describe how their agricultural roots make their families and communities thrive.  

“Agriculture plays such a key role in the success of so many communities across the country,” said Wendell Calhoun, communications manager at Syngenta. “We are proud to recognize our five #RootedinAg finalists, and thank all of our readers for their participation in this year’s contest.”

The finalists are:

  • Michelle Miller from Monona, Iowa
  • Cale Plowman from Douds, Iowa
  • Doug Rohrer from Palmyra, Pennsylvania
  • William Tabb from Eupora, Mississippi
  • Shelby Watson Hampton from Brandywine, Maryland

Syngenta has posted all five winning entries to the Thrive website for online voting. Judges’ scores will be added to the online voting to determine the grand prizewinner. Voting ends Sept. 15, 2016, with Syngenta announcing the winner in October.
